The landscape of earning has always been in flux, from the bartering of ancient times to the industrial revolution's wage labor, and then the digital age's gig economy. Yet, each iteration has come with its own set of limitations and intermediaries. We've relied on platforms to connect us with opportunities, to process payments, and often, to take a significant cut of our hard-earned income. The rise of blockchain technology, however, is ushering in an era where these intermediaries are becoming increasingly redundant, paving the way for a more direct, equitable, and potentially lucrative model of earning: blockchain-based earnings.

At its core, blockchain technology is a distributed, immutable ledger that records transactions across many computers. This decentralization is the key ingredient that allows for new earning models to flourish. Unlike traditional systems where a central authority (like a bank or a platform) holds all the power and data, blockchain distributes this power. This means that transactions are transparent, secure, and resistant to censorship or manipulation. For earners, this translates into greater control over their assets and income streams.

One of the most prominent manifestations of blockchain-based earnings is through cryptocurrencies. Beyond just being digital currencies, cryptocurrencies are the native assets of many blockchain networks, and their creation and distribution are often tied to specific economic incentives. For example, many blockchain networks employ a concept called "staking." In Proof-of-Stake (PoS) systems, users can "stake" their existing cryptocurrency holdings to help validate transactions and secure the network. In return for this service, they receive rewards in the form of newly minted cryptocurrency. This is a form of passive income, where your existing digital assets can work for you, generating returns without active labor. It’s akin to earning interest in a savings account, but with the potential for much higher yields and a direct contribution to the network's functionality. The beauty of staking is that it democratizes investment; you don't need vast capital to start earning. Small amounts can be staked, and as the network grows, so does the value of your staked assets and the rewards you accrue.

Another significant avenue for blockchain-based earnings lies within the burgeoning creator economy, supercharged by Web3 principles. Traditionally, artists, writers, musicians, and content creators have been beholden to platforms that control distribution, monetize content, and dictate revenue share. Platforms like YouTube, Spotify, and Instagram have become gatekeepers, often taking a substantial percentage of the revenue generated by creators. Blockchain, however, offers a paradigm shift. Through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s), creators can tokenize their digital creations – be it art, music, videos, or even unique experiences. When a fan purchases an NFT, they are acquiring verifiable ownership of that digital asset, and the transaction is recorded on the blockchain. This not only provides creators with a direct way to monetize their work but also allows for the potential of earning royalties on secondary sales. Imagine a digital artist selling a piece of art as an NFT. If that artwork is later resold on an NFT marketplace, the original artist can automatically receive a pre-agreed-upon percentage of the resale price, embedded within the NFT's smart contract. This creates a perpetual income stream for creators, a concept that was virtually impossible in the traditional digital space.

Beyond NFTs, decentralized applications (dApps) are creating novel earning opportunities. These are applications built on blockchain networks that offer services without a central point of control. For instance, in the realm of decentralized finance (DeFi), users can lend their cryptocurrencies to others through smart contracts, earning interest on their deposits. These interest rates can often be significantly higher than those offered by traditional banks, driven by the open and competitive nature of DeFi protocols. Furthermore, some dApps incentivize users to provide resources, such as storage space or computing power, by rewarding them with tokens. This is akin to the sharing economy, but built on decentralized infrastructure, ensuring that the value generated by these services is distributed more directly to the providers.

The concept of "play-to-earn" (P2E) gaming has also exploded onto the blockchain scene. In traditional gaming, players invest time and money into virtual worlds but rarely see any tangible financial return on their efforts. P2E games, however, integrate cryptocurrency and NFTs into their gameplay. Players can earn cryptocurrency by completing in-game quests, winning battles, or trading in-game assets (which are often NFTs themselves). These earned cryptocurrencies can then be traded for real-world money, turning virtual achievements into tangible income. This has opened up new economic avenues, particularly in regions where traditional employment opportunities may be scarce.

The underlying technology of smart contracts is also a powerful engine for blockchain-based earnings. Smart contracts are self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code. They automatically execute actions when specific conditions are met, without the need for intermediaries. This can be used for a myriad of earning opportunities, such as automated royalty payments, escrow services where funds are released only upon completion of a task, or even decentralized autonomous organizations (DAOs) where members earn tokens for contributing to the governance and development of the project. The automation and transparency offered by smart contracts significantly reduce friction and costs associated with traditional agreements, making earning more efficient and secure. The shift towards blockchain-based earnings is not merely about new ways to make money; it represents a fundamental re-architecting of our financial relationships and economic systems. It's a move away from opaque, centralized structures towards transparent, decentralized ecosystems where individuals have more agency and control over their financial destinies. This paradigm shift is fueled by several key principles inherent to blockchain technology: decentralization, transparency, immutability, and programmability.

Decentralization, as previously touched upon, is the cornerstone. By distributing power and data across a network, blockchain eliminates the single points of failure and control that plague traditional financial systems. This means that no single entity can arbitrarily alter rules, censor transactions, or devalue assets without consensus. For earners, this translates into a more resilient and equitable system. Take for instance, decentralized autonomous organizations (DAOs). These are community-governed entities where decisions are made by token holders. Members who contribute to the DAO, whether through coding, marketing, content creation, or governance, can be rewarded with the DAO's native tokens. This model bypasses traditional corporate hierarchies and allows for a more meritocratic distribution of rewards, directly linking contribution to earning potential.

Transparency, another hallmark of blockchain, ensures that all transactions are visible on the public ledger. While this might raise privacy concerns for some, it also fosters trust and accountability. When earnings are generated and distributed through blockchain, the entire process can be audited by anyone. This is particularly impactful in areas like the creator economy. Imagine a music platform where royalty payments are automatically distributed to artists and songwriters based on actual stream counts, all recorded on the blockchain. This level of transparency can prevent disputes and ensure that creators receive their fair share, something that has historically been a contentious issue in the music industry.

The immutability of blockchain means that once a transaction is recorded, it cannot be altered or deleted. This provides a high degree of security and reliability. For earning opportunities, this ensures that agreements are honored and that earned assets are secure. For example, if you earn cryptocurrency through staking or by participating in a play-to-earn game, the record of your earnings and ownership is permanent and cannot be erased by a third party. This creates a foundation of trust that is essential for building a robust digital economy.

Programmability, powered by smart contracts, unlocks a vast array of automated earning mechanisms. These self-executing contracts can be programmed to perform a multitude of functions, from distributing dividends to token holders to releasing payments upon the successful completion of predefined milestones. Consider intellectual property rights. A writer could embed a smart contract into their e-book that automatically pays them a percentage of every sale made through authorized platforms. Or a software developer could create a dApp where users earn tokens for contributing code, with the smart contract automatically distributing those tokens based on the quality and quantity of contributions. This programmability drastically reduces the overhead and complexity associated with managing agreements and payments, making earning more efficient and accessible.

Beyond direct earnings, blockchain technology also facilitates new forms of investment and wealth accumulation. Decentralized exchanges (DEXs) allow users to trade cryptocurrencies and tokens directly with each other, bypassing traditional exchanges and their associated fees. Yield farming, a DeFi strategy, involves users providing liquidity to DEXs or lending protocols and earning rewards in the form of transaction fees and newly minted tokens. While often complex and carrying higher risks, yield farming can offer substantial returns for those who understand the intricacies of the market. Similarly, liquidity mining rewards users for providing liquidity to DeFi protocols, incentivizing participation and growth.

The implications for financial inclusion are also profound. In many parts of the world, access to traditional banking services is limited, hindering individuals' ability to save, invest, and participate in the global economy. Blockchain-based earnings, accessible via a smartphone and an internet connection, can democratize financial opportunities. Individuals in developing nations can participate in the global gig economy, earn cryptocurrency, and build wealth without needing a bank account. The rise of mobile-first dApps and cryptocurrency wallets is making these technologies increasingly accessible to a wider audience.

However, it’s important to acknowledge that the journey towards widespread adoption of blockchain-based earnings is not without its challenges. Volatility in cryptocurrency markets, the complexity of the technology for average users, regulatory uncertainty, and the environmental impact of certain blockchain consensus mechanisms are all hurdles that need to be addressed. Yet, the fundamental promise of greater financial autonomy, direct reward for value creation, and a more equitable distribution of wealth continues to drive innovation and adoption. As the technology matures and user interfaces become more intuitive, blockchain-based earnings are poised to become an increasingly integral part of our financial lives, fundamentally reshaping how we work, create, and prosper in the digital age. Understanding Account Abstraction Batch

At its core, Account Abstraction Batch involves bundling multiple transactions or smart contract calls into a single batch, which is then processed and executed by a smart contract. This method simplifies the management of multiple accounts and transactions, offering a streamlined, efficient alternative to traditional methods.

The Mechanics Behind Account Abstraction Batch

Let’s delve into how Account Abstraction Batch works. Imagine you’re managing several accounts on a blockchain network. Each account might handle different functions—some might be for trading, others for lending, and yet others for governance. Traditionally, each account requires its own set of transactions, which can be cumbersome and prone to errors.

Account Abstraction Batch changes this by aggregating these transactions into a single batch. A smart contract then handles this batch, executing all necessary operations in one go. This not only reduces complexity but also enhances security, as there’s less chance for errors and exploits across multiple individual transactions.
